    I had a thread a while back in which I pitted Duran vs Whitaker @ lightweight and got a lot of good responses. I think Whitaker was best @ 135 and pretty close to unbeatable at that weight. I agree with the previous posts that said Duran would have a good chance but outside of him I don't think there was anyone who could whip SweetPea at lightweight. That being said I believe he could be defeated at 140 and 147 by some of the greats. Whitaker's reflexes and defense just wouldn't allow for him to be soundly beaten at those weights but it could be done because Whitaker was not a huge guy......even at lightweight. I would give Mayweather, Pacquiao, SRL, Hearns(how will Whitaker combat the reach) a chance at jr welter and welter but his style just makes it difficult to say that anyone would DEFINITELY beat him in his prime. Just too cagey and awkward.
